Smug faced casino merchant Derek Llambias has provided the first slap in the face for the fans today with the usual dire platitudes to the fans. As one of the original Cockney Mafia Five, Llambias is about as popular as a bout of genital warts, and he said:
'Being relegated from the Premier League is a huge disappointment for everyone involved with Newcastle United.
We are all hurting and I feel desperately sorry for everyone associated with Newcastle United; for Mike, who has invested heavily in the Club, and for all the supporters who have given the team magnificent backing up and down the country all season long.
Mike and I will sit down with Alan this week to discuss how the Club moves forward again, and I hope to be able to say more to our supporters later this week.'
Naturally no apology from Llambias for poor Mike's poor stewardship of our club.
